
文章插图
第二步

文章插图
idea忽略一些错误忽略注释错误:

文章插图
忽略spring mapping 无法注入问题

文章插图
IDEA引入jar包java工程引入jar包跟eclipse有点不同,选中工具栏上"文件"--->"Project Structure"--->选择“Libraries”--->点击“+”--->"Java"--->选择自己需要的jar包即可 。
IDEA 引入tomcat点击Run-Edit Configurations...点击左侧“+”,选择Tomcat Server--Local,在Tomcat Server -> Unnamed -> Server -> Application server项目下,点击 Configuration,找到本地 Tomcat 服务器,再点击 OK按钮 。

文章插图
IDEA Maven 自动导包
Settings > Maven > Importing > Import maven project automatically
自动清除多余的import
文章插图
tkmybatis代码生成pom文件配置:
需要添加:
<dependency><groupId>tk.mybatis</groupId><artifactId>mapper-spring-boot-starter</artifactId><version>${tk.mybatis.boot.version}</version></dependency><!-- mybatis-generator-core 反向生成java代码,解决dtd 标红的问题--><dependency><groupId>org.mybatis.generator</groupId><artifactId>mybatis-generator-core</artifactId><version>1.3.5</version></dependency>
Source配置<plugin><groupId>org.mybatis.generator</groupId><artifactId>mybatis-generator-maven-plugin</artifactId><version>1.3.2</version><configuration><verbose>true</verbose><overwrite>true</overwrite><configurationFile>src/main/resources/generator/generatorConfig.xml</configurationFile></configuration><dependencies><dependency><groupId>mysql</groupId><artifactId>mysql-connector-java</artifactId><version>${mysql.connector.version}</version></dependency><dependency><groupId>tk.mybatis</groupId><artifactId>mapper</artifactId><version>3.4.3</version></dependency></dependencies></plugin></plugins>
Idea配置:命令: mybatis-generator:generate -e
文章插图
关于插件的推荐和使用插件安装在线安装File-Settings-Pluigin输入要搜索的插件
离线安装File-Settings-Pluigin -Install plugin from disk选择离线下载的插件
插件推荐
Lombok Plugin简化代码Statistic 代码统计CheckStyle 代码格式检查(可以自己/公司脚本)FindBugs bugs插件SonarLint bugs插件grep Console 控制台插件.ignore git 文件提交过滤CodeGlance 右侧文档结构图Background Image Plus 设置背景图片: view -> Set Backgroup ImageKey promoter 快捷键提示,将鼠标放上去的时候会有提示Markdown support 编辑Markdown文件 .md 文件Maven Helper maven插件,打开该pom文件的Dependency Analyzer视图GsonFormat 将json转换为objectJRebel for IntelliJ 是一款热部署插件AceJump 代替鼠标的软件,按快捷键进入 AceJump 模式后(默认是 Ctrl+J)javaDoc 注释插件Free MyBatis pluginMybatis插件,可以自由跳转到对应的mapping.xml中MyBatisX//mybatis 的增强插件,在接口中写一个方法,可以根据这个方法在mapper.xml中自动生成DML语句, 前提是这个mapper.xml 得先建好且指定了接口的名称空间idea-mybatis-generator//mybatis的代码生成器,可以将数据库表生成实体类和对应mapperTranslation翻译软件SonarLint代码质量管理工具SequenceDiagram 可以根据代码调用链路自动生成时序图,右键 --> Sequence Diagaram 即可调出 。Maven Helper查看maven直接引用的关系进行排除, 安装后 IDEA 中打开 pom.xml 文件时,就会多出一个 "Dependency Analyzer" 选项卡 。Maven search快速查找maven依赖,支持模糊查找,需要连接网络GenerateAllSetter 一键通过new对象生成EasyCode 快速生成代码经验总结扩展阅读
- netty系列之: 在netty中使用 tls 协议请求 DNS 服务器
- 【JVM】关于JVM,你需要掌握这些 | 一文彻底吃透JVM系列
- 死磕面试系列,Java到底是值传递还是引用传递?
- 百雀羚哪个系列适合40岁的女人?
- Redis系列9:Geo 类型赋能亿级地图位置计算
- RTX40系列价格_RTX40系列显卡价格
- [Android开发学iOS系列] Auto Layout
- CH58X服务修改
- 0 二 C# 语法分析器LR 语法分析
- 萃雅美白系列套装功效是什么?